EQST 2800 - FUNDAMENTALS OF TEACHING RIDING I

Institution:
Central Wyoming College
Subject:
EQST Equine Studies
Description:
Fundamentals of Teaching Riding is a methods course to prepare the prospective riding instructor to teach individual and group riding. It includes methods of teaching safety around a horse, basic knowledge of a horse, seat and saddle. It includes application to dressage, jumping, western riding, longe line work, kinesiology of riding and psychological problems. The student needs to supply a horse and tack for this course. (2 lect., 2 lab)
